In this episode I decided to mostly just listen. One of the issues we face in Israel and in the Middle East is that we don’t really listen to each other and/or to the other side. It’s understandable to not to want to listen, mainly because we disagree, even passionately with what sometimes seem to be outrageous and even conspiratroial accusations. We get angry. But you know something, none of these feelings change a thing on the ground. None of it will bring us closer to understanding each other. So I decided to listen, just listen, and I propose you to do the same..
Guest speaker Muhammad Derwasha is the director of stargtigic planning at Givat Haviva, center for shared society in Israel. He is a leading political analyst and expert on Arab Jewish relations in Israel.
